# github

GitHub as iii functions, powered by the GitHub CLI. Typed `github::*`
functions cover pull requests, issues, repos, Actions runs and workflows,
releases, and search; `github::exec` runs any other gh command and
`github::api` reaches any GitHub REST endpoint. Agents get
schema-discoverable GitHub operations with read-vs-mutate permission gating
instead of raw shell.

## Install

```bash
iii worker add github
```

`iii worker add` fetches the binary, writes a config block into
`~/.iii/config.yaml`, and the engine starts the worker the next time it boots.

The worker shells out to the [GitHub CLI](https://cli.github.com) — install
a current `gh` (the typed field sets are validated against gh 2.94) and give
it credentials: either `gh auth login` on the host, or set `GH_TOKEN` for
the worker (see Configuration).

## Configuration

```yaml
gh_executable: ""            # path to gh; empty = `gh` on PATH
token: "${GH_TOKEN}"         # env-expanded; empty = ambient `gh auth login`
default_timeout_ms: 30000    # per-call timeout when timeout_ms is omitted
max_timeout_ms: 120000       # upper clamp for any per-call timeout_ms
max_output_bytes: 1048576    # per-stream capture cap (flags *_truncated)
```
